[GUIDE][ROOT][RECOVERY][4.4.2] Lenovo A3500-H

Sam Nakamura

Retired Forum Moderator
Dec 7, 2015
5,476
4,530
113
Landshut (Ndb.)
Would be gr8! Can these also be used for A7-50 (A3500-F)?
Yeah, should be working...
It works for all A3500 Variants as much as I know, I'm on holiday atm but I can post some links when I'm back home and have my hands on the device...
Are you rooted already? Twrp?

Sent from my OnePlus3T using XDA Labs
 

Sam Nakamura

Retired Forum Moderator
Dec 7, 2015
5,476
4,530
113
Landshut (Ndb.)
So, here's a link of a working TWRP 3.0.2 (and TWRP 3.1.1) for all lenovo a3500 variants, all functions are working for me on a Lenovo a7 40 a3500-FL, no issues no errors, definitely something we can work with..

https://uloz.to/!Fj2WOlOn4JSt/twrp-3-0-2-lenovo3500-img

G-drive mirror for twrp 3.0.2 for Lenovo a7 40 a3500
TWRP 3.0.2 for Lenovo A3500

TWRP 3.1.1
https://forum.xda-developers.com/android/development/recovery-twrp-3-11-lenovo-a3500-t3684225

Latest TWRP by Liquidporting (currently TWRP 3.1.1-4)
https://liquidporting.github.io/twrp/ (not working!)

By the way:
I successfully run a Lenovo a7 40 a3500-fl with twrp 3.0.2 and RessurectionRemix 5.7.4 (final marshmallow build) which is fast, smooth and stable - especially compared to the stock Kitkat Rom, this solution makes the device feel almost new and kept me from buying a new one the last year...

Here's a link of RessurectionRemix 5.7.4 (G-drive) which I'm using and 2 others which I consider to be the most stable ones and definitely daily driver material at the time I'm writing, with about 7 or 8 different ROMs in total, it's working for the whole lenovo a7 40 a3500 (F/FL/H/HV, etc.) family, declared H/HV version have RIL (Telephony) working when F/FL versions have not as these models are WiFi variants, you can change the build.prop to display the the correct model cause this will show lenovo a7 a7 40 a3500-fl (or any different version from yours), it's just a cosmetic... :) also unwanted telephone settings on a Wi-Fi tablet can be hidden with Xposed Framework and a module called "settings editor", which works really nicely...

RessurectionRemix 5.7.4 (android 6.0.1)

RessurectionRemix 5.8.4 (android 7.1.2)

Bluetooth fix for Nougat

->GPS fix Nougat

->Camera fix for Nougat

----------------------
CyanogenMod 13 (android 6.0.1)

lineageOS 13 (android 6.0.1/latest marshmallow ROM)


For volume level being to loud flash this in recovery:
Audio_Fix/android 6

This device has a unlocked bootloader by default, so the easy way is to use kingroot to gain root privileges, then install flashify or rashr for Playstore to flash the TWRP image, after that boot to recovery by pressing and holding power and volume up & down simultaneously - now in TWRP do backup EVERY partition (especially NVRAM), wipe everything but internal storage and flash rom and Gapps (according to the device architecture)... This method works without a PC, alternatively the method described by OP can be used :)

Edit: non of the work is mine, I don't claim any credits whatsoever, it's just what could be found on the web by anyone, links I share are from tested working roms, they may contain bugs or are unsave to use, privacy concerns must be assumed but I personally cannot confirm any issues whatsoever..
Do at own risk! Good luck!

Finally I found the man who belongs the most credit for all the goodness! Thank you @mihael zzzzz


Sent from my OnePlus3T using XDA Labs
 
Last edited:

Sam Nakamura

Retired Forum Moderator
Dec 7, 2015
5,476
4,530
113
Landshut (Ndb.)
I edited the build.prop to make Bluetooth (below 4.x) work by adding these lines....

ro.bluetooth.request.master=true
ro.bluetooth.dun=true
ro.bluetooth.ftp=true
ro.bluetooth.remote.autoconnect=true
debug.bt.discoverable_time=0
ro.bluetooth.sap=true
ro.bluetooth.emb_wp_mode=true
ro.product.bluetooth=4.1
bluetooth.a2dp.sink.enabled=true
bluetooth.hfp.client=1
ro.bluetooth.a4wp=true
ro.bluetooth.wipower=true
Sink,Control,Headset,Gateway,Source Master=true
ro.bluetooth.hfp.ver=1.6

Sent from my Lenovo A3500-FL using XDA Labs
 
Last edited:
  • Like
Reactions: jimmy19742

Sam Nakamura

Retired Forum Moderator
Dec 7, 2015
5,476
4,530
113
Landshut (Ndb.)
Some pics...

RessurectionRemix 5.7.4
Xposed Framework
SuperSU 2.82 forced system mode as systemless causes bootloop (from v14 on magisk works also!)
Dolby Atmos
Nova Prime Launcher
PitchBlack Deep Red (CMTE)
YITAX icon pack
Wallpaper, walls section, official RR Google Plus page

-> for questions quote me, tag me or write a message!


Sent from my Lenovo A3500-FL using XDA Labs
 

Attachments

Last edited:
  • Like
Reactions: jimmy19742

jimmy19742

Senior Member
Sep 11, 2017
55
19
8
Some pics...

RessurectionRemix 5.7.4
Xposed Framework
SuperSU 2.82 forced system mode as systemless causes bootloop (from v14 on magisk works also!)
Dolby Atmos
Nova Prime Launcher
PitchBlack Deep Red (CMTE)
YITAX icon pack
Wallpaper, walls section, official RR Google Plus page

-> for questions quote me, tag me or write a message!
Hello,I have several questions!
Is ihe ROM stable?(the package size is only 343MB)
Is Nova launcher set up as default?
How much RAM do You have on your device which runs Android 6.0.1(for example the size my RAM is 1465MB via ROEHNSOFT RAM EXPANDER).I also bought APP2SD PRO and can increase the paging file via it!
Thank You in Advance for Your reply!:)
 

Sam Nakamura

Retired Forum Moderator
Dec 7, 2015
5,476
4,530
113
Landshut (Ndb.)
Hello,I have several questions!
Is ihe ROM stable?(the package size is only 343MB)
Is Nova launcher set up as default?
How much RAM do You have on your device which runs Android 6.0.1(for example the size my RAM is 1465MB via ROEHNSOFT RAM EXPANDER).I also bought APP2SD PRO and can increase the paging file via it!
Thank You in Advance for Your reply!:)
RAM management is definitely nothing to worry on 6.0.1, it's lag free for the most part, only minor delays sometimes, considering the age and hardware of this tablet it's pretty amazing, I tried Cyanogenmod13 and RR 5.7.4, both are definitely daily driver material, with Cyanogenmod13 even a little bit better as Bluetooth worked out of the box for me, on RR I had to play a little bit with the build.prop before I got it working.. So yeah, they are stable as much as I can tell and for my usage pattern, browsing with chrome, youtube, and every day stuff, never tried gaming though... Definitely worth a try, in my opinion, just backup all partition of your current setup and try yourself, this way you can revert anytime you feel like...

Edit: and no, Nova Launcher Prime isn't included, just the standard stock launcher... The rom size is fine, remember you need to separately have to flash Google Apps (gapps), in case you like to use them and have a Playstore available (opengapps.org, arm, android 6, pico)

Sent from my OnePlus3T using XDA Labs
 
Last edited:
  • Like
Reactions: jimmy19742

jimmy19742

Senior Member
Sep 11, 2017
55
19
8
Some pics...

RessurectionRemix 5.7.4
Xposed Framework
SuperSU 2.82 forced system mode as systemless causes bootloop (from v14 on magisk works also!)
Dolby Atmos
Nova Prime Launcher
PitchBlack Deep Red (CMTE)
YITAX icon pack
Wallpaper, walls section, official RR Google Plus page

-> for questions quote me, tag me or write a message!
One additional question:
Are these ROMS compatible with LENOVO A3500-H?:)

---------- Post added at 06:39 AM ---------- Previous post was at 06:20 AM ----------

RAM management is definitely nothing to worry on 6.0.1, it's lag free for the most part, only minor delays sometimes, considering the age and hardware of this tablet it's pretty amazing, I tried Cyanogenmod13 and RR 5.7.4, both are definitely daily driver material, with Cyanogenmod13 even a little bit better as Bluetooth worked out of the box for me, on RR I had to play a little bit with the build.prop before I got it working.. So yeah, they are stable as much as I can tell and for my usage pattern, browsing with chrome, youtube, and every day stuff, never tried gaming though... Definitely worth a try, in my opinion, just backup all partition of your current setup and try yourself, this way you can revert anytime you feel like...

Edit: and no, Nova Launcher Prime isn't included, just the standard stock launcher... The rom size is fine, remember you need to separately have to flash Google Apps (gapps), in case you like to use them and have a Playstore available (opengapps.org, arm, android 6, pico)
I forgot to tell You that I speak Russian!
Since I currently use Kinguser SU should I first replace it with SUPER SU by CHAINFIRE?
Don't forget that I'm a newbie.Well not completely but definitely not a developer!:)
 

Sam Nakamura

Retired Forum Moderator
Dec 7, 2015
5,476
4,530
113
Landshut (Ndb.)
One additional question:
Are these ROMS compatible with LENOVO A3500-H?:)
Yeah, as written above, it's working for the whole Lenovo a7 40 a3500-(F/FL/H/HV) family, as I personally only have the Wi-Fi variant I cannot tell much about telephone service being reliable but it's definitely integrated into the rom and is supposed to work fine... Maybe you can give feedback in case you try it

Sent from my OnePlus3T using XDA Labs
 
  • Like
Reactions: jimmy19742

Sam Nakamura

Retired Forum Moderator
Dec 7, 2015
5,476
4,530
113
Landshut (Ndb.)
I forgot to tell You that I speak Russian!
Since I currently use Kinguser SU should I first replace it with SUPER SU by CHAINFIRE?
Don't forget that I'm a newbie.Well not completely but definitely not a developer!:)
You speak Russian? Interesting... :good:
No need to replace your superuser, as long as you're able to gain root privileges it should be easy to use flashy or rashr from Playstore to flash TWRP...
Once TWRP is up and running backup everything and then wipe everything except internal storage, now flash rom, gapps, and the audio fix from my previous post (otherwise the sound output will be incredibly loud), the rom is prerooted (Settings, about phone, tap 7 times build number to unlock "developer options", go to settings, developer options, and enable root) if you prefer supersu you'll have to force the installation to system (not systemless) otherwise it won't boot up...
Do it like this, before flashing supersu zip go to twrp, advanced, terminal emulator and type
echo SYSTEMLESS=false>> /data/.supersu
this will create no output in terminal emulator but after this flashing of supersu will be successful...

Sent from my OnePlus3T using XDA Labs
 
Last edited:
  • Like
Reactions: jimmy19742

jimmy19742

Senior Member
Sep 11, 2017
55
19
8
You speak Russian? Interesting... :good:
No need to replace your superuser, as long as you're able to gain root privileges it should be easy to use flashy or rashr from Playstore to flash TWRP...
Once TWRP is up and running backup everything and then wipe everything except internal storage, now flash rom, gapps, and the audio fix from my previous post (otherwise the sound output will be incredibly loud), the rom is prerooted (Settings, about phone, tap 7 times build number to unlock "developer options", go to settings, developer options, and enable root) if you prefer supersu you'll have to force the installation to system (not systemless) otherwise it won't boot up...
Do it like this, before flashing supersu zip go to twrp, advanced, terminal emulator and type
echo SYSTEMLESS=false>> /data/.supersu
this will create no output in terminal emulator but after this flashing of supersu will be successful...
Internal storage should not be wiped?
Is that correct?
I used to wipe internal storage on my LG Optimus 2x!
Also I created second ext4 partition on my SD card to link Dex.files, library folders,etc
And though my internal storage is with 2GB free space now
when downloading from Google play I got the message "Insufficient storage"
I have given it to a mobile service shop and I still haven't inspected what their technicians have done!
Anyway, Thank You so much!:)
 

Sam Nakamura

Retired Forum Moderator
Dec 7, 2015
5,476
4,530
113
Landshut (Ndb.)
Internal storage should not be wiped?
Is that correct?
I used to wipe internal storage on my LG Optimus 2x!
Also I created second ext4 partition on my SD card to link Dex.files, library folders,etc
And though my internal storage is with 2GB free space now
when downloading from Google play I got the message "Insufficient storage"
I have given it to a mobile service shop and I still haven't inspected what their technicians have done!
Anyway, Thank You so much!:)
OK, I don't really have a idea about changing partitions on internal storage, mine is partitioned as it was from factory, what I meant to say is that it's not necessary / mandatory to wipe internal storage, it's up to your preferences, exept it would probably make sense in your case as 2GB storage left is just not enough, if you can backup your files from internal storage it's probably good to wipe it to, especially with this specific partitioning as you won't need it for the new setup...

Sent from my OnePlus3T using XDA Labs
 
  • Like
Reactions: jimmy19742

jimmy19742

Senior Member
Sep 11, 2017
55
19
8
OK, I don't really have a idea about changing partitions on internal storage, mine is partitioned as it was from factory, what I meant to say is that it's not necessary / mandatory to wipe internal storage, it's up to your preferences, exept it would probably make sense in your case as 2GB storage left is just not enough, if you can backup your files from internal storage it's probably good to wipe it to, especially with this specific partitioning as you won't need it for the new setup...
Just tried to flash TWRP for A3500 via Rashr and got the message"The recovery size of 5 MB is more than your recovery partition which is 0MB!
Should I try to edit the recovery.cf file?
That's important!
Thank You in advance!:(
 

Sam Nakamura

Retired Forum Moderator
Dec 7, 2015
5,476
4,530
113
Landshut (Ndb.)
Just tried to flash TWRP for A3500 via Rashr and got the message"The recovery size of 5 MB is more than your recovery partition which is 0MB!
Should I try to edit the recovery.cf file?
That's important!
Thank You in advance!:(
Try flashify first, another option also is flashfire but I'd recommend flashify as this worked for me, never had this issue or error output...

Sent from my OnePlus3T using XDA Labs
 
  • Like
Reactions: jimmy19742

jimmy19742

Senior Member
Sep 11, 2017
55
19
8
Try flashify first, another option also is flashfire but I'd recommend flashify as this worked for me, never had this issue or error output...
Worked just excellent:cowboy:
Arigato!
Thank You!
Just checked the Russian forum: to go in a recovery mode ,all three buttons should be pressed!
Once again thank You so much!::victory:
 
  • Like
Reactions: Sam Nakamura

jimmy19742

Senior Member
Sep 11, 2017
55
19
8
OK, I don't really have a idea about changing partitions on internal storage, mine is partitioned as it was from factory, what I meant to say is that it's not necessary / mandatory to wipe internal storage, it's up to your preferences, exept it would probably make sense in your case as 2GB storage left is just not enough, if you can backup your files from internal storage it's probably good to wipe it to, especially with this specific partitioning as you won't need it for the new setup...
Hello,Sir! Just flashed the RR package but not from TWRP butt from Flashify and it said it could not find MD5 !
Now I'm stuck on start up screen unable to get into recovery!
What am supposed to do?
To wait to full discharge of battery and 15 minutes more?
Or what?
Please,help!:(
Backed up all partitions successfully!
 

Attachments

jimmy19742

Senior Member
Sep 11, 2017
55
19
8
Try flashify first, another option also is flashfire but I'd recommend flashify as this worked for me, never had this issue or error output...
Help!Bootlooo!
Partition back up done right but flashed the RR zip via Flashify and it said it could not find MD5!
Now I'm stuck on start up screen unable to get into recovery!:crying: